EXPERIENCE IN PROVIDING LEGAL SERVICES FOR INDIVIDUALS

We have helped private clients in various, sometimes very peculiar cases. The majority of our legal advice and legal opinions have concerned the following areas of law:

  • civil law (including property law, contract law, and law of succession)
  • housing law and cooperative law (e.g. reviewing developers' contracts)
  • family law
  • criminal law
  • administrative law (including reprivatization)
  • labour and social insurance law
  • copyright law
  • tax law
  • court proceedings
  • enforcement proceedings.
